copying a self-boot dc backup

I am trying to make a back up of a self boot dc cdr. (note I am not trying to burn a d/l image, I have already done that. I want to make a copy of the disc I downloaded and burned.)

Do I have to use disc juggler or clonecd? Is there a program for linux which can do this?

HOW ABOUT THIS????
1.copy all the visible files on cd
2.mkisofs to make an iso image of the files.
3.add the self boot audio track with cdrecord
4.add the iso track using -xa1

Anyone know if this works???
